-;; Need to override the default nginx service account configuration so
-;; that the nginx user is a member of the git group.
-(define nginx-service-type*
- (service-type
- (inherit nginx-service-type)
- (extensions
- (map (lambda (extension)
- (if (eq? (service-extension-target extension)
- account-service-type)
- (service-extension account-service-type
- (const nginx-accounts))
- extension))
- (service-type-extensions nginx-service-type)))))
